THE WHEAT MARKET.
A DULL TONE. Received November 13, 12.45 p.m. LONDON, Nov. 12. Wheat cargoes are dull and little changed, except Argentines, which closed easier on selling pressure. Parcels are in poor demand, Canadian being occasionally 1-fd to 3d down. Plates are unchanged to 4£d easier. Futures : —London : December, 20s 3d- February, 21s 7d; April, 22s Id per quarter. Liverpool: December, 4s ll|d; March. 5s 3-Jd; May, 5s ssd .per cental.
